3) On the Shafarevich Conjecture.
We show that the universal covering of smooth projective variety with linear fundamental group is holomophically convex. We suggest ways of generalizing
this result.

P. Krasoń: On arithmetics in Mordell-Weil groups of abelian varieties    (joint with G.Banaszak).

We will  describe the  problem of detecting linear dependence of points in Mordell-Weil groups of abelian varieties. This is done  via reduction maps. We determine the sufficient conditions for the reduction maps to detect linear dependence in A(F). We also show that our conditons are  very close to be or perhaps are the best possible.  In particular, we try to determine the conditions for detecting linear dependence in Mordell-Weil groups via finite number of reductions. The methods combine applications of transcedental, $l$-adic and mod $v$ techniques.

14:00 M. Michałek: Plethysm, representations of GL(n) and secants of Grassmannians.
We will present an effective approach towards determining cubics vanishing on the (second) secant of any Grassmannian. We will use the representation theory of GL(n), in particular giving the exact decomposition of the space of cubics in the ideal of the secant of the  Grassmannian. This is related to some problem of plethysm. Our approach shows
interesting connections with some combinatorial objects, like Pascal matrices.
